How to Start a Sportsbook


A sportsbook is a gambling establishment that accepts bets on a variety of sporting events. It can be a land-based facility or an online betting site. Regardless of the type of sportsbook, there are certain steps that must be taken to start a successful one. Creating a sportsbook requires extensive research, licensing, and implementing responsible gambling policies. This is a crucial step, as it will prevent gambling from being exploited by organized crime or other illegal elements of the underground economy.

A Sportsbook can be a great way to make money, but it is important to understand the risks involved before you start one. There are many factors that can affect the odds on a particular game, and some of them are not even predictable. A few of these factors include timeouts, substitutions, and the number of fouls called. In addition, the game venue can have a big impact on the outcome of a game. For example, some teams perform better at home than they do on the road. This is something that oddsmakers take into account when setting their point spreads and moneylines.

Sportsbooks are governed by strict rules and regulations. They are able to set their own lines and odds, but they must be fair to all players. They may also offer different bonuses to attract customers. For example, some sportsbooks will give you your money back when a bet pushes against the line. Others will offer a percentage of your winnings when you place a parlay bet. Some sportsbooks also have a points rewards system that will allow you to earn extra rewards.

There are many things that go into making a good sportsbook, but the most important factor is customer satisfaction. This is why it is so important to focus on providing a smooth, seamless experience for your users. This will help you build a loyal following and keep them coming back for more.

To increase user retention, it is a good idea to create a sportsbook that allows users to filter content according to their preferences. This will give them a more personalized experience and ensure that they are always getting the best possible information. It is also important to provide a secure environment where users can make bets without worrying about their personal data being compromised.

The first step to starting a sportsbook is researching the industry and finding out your budget. This will determine what size of sportsbook you can afford to build, what markets you will be able to cover, and which software solutions you need to run it. You should also look into what licensing requirements are in your area and how much it will cost to get started.

Custom sportsbook solutions are the best choice for any business, especially if you want to be able to offer unique, niche markets. They are also easier to manage and more flexible than turnkey solutions. They also have APIs that allow for customization and integration, so you can tailor your sportsbook to meet your business needs.